That's it on a retail level, the blades sold by EMS are made by Personna and they are the only other company that produced injector blades. I like the Chinese Schicks a lot, much better than the Personna blades. In my not so humble opinion the best injector blade ever made is the long out of production Personna 74, they show up in the BST sometimes and on the bay, but they are usually very expensive. There are also several vintage Schick, Personna and Gillette injector blades available on the bay and the BST.

The blades from EMS or Ted Pella come in the standard injector dispenser with the "key" so, no, you don't have to do any hand loading. Personna makes some for a hair trimmer that come in a dispenser without a key that would have to be transferred into the proper dispenser, maybe that's what you're thinking of.
